Truth be told, Gabriel had no real aspirations of being Heaven's favorite son. In fact, when you got down to all the stupid psychological bits, he had no real aspirations at all. Being an archangel had a few perks- being able to torment the junior angels was a plus and some of them were just fun to mess with- but beyond that, he did what he had to do and mostly just had an intense dislike for the whole format. What he loved was his family and he'd have done anything for any of them, even if he did come off as the biggest flake in all of Heaven.
And then Michael and Lucifer got into the world's biggest bitchfight and the next thing he knew, everyone was tearing each other apart and he stood there and watched it, while everyone asked him to pick a side. Several times, in fact. Each time, he just hung back, not wanting to choose a brother to support. It wasn't fair that he had to- it wasn't fair that they were fighting. It wasn't fair that their Father wasn't stepping in to tear the two of them apart and make them deal like this like rational people.
Eventually, it got to be too much and he just... Left.
Falling was too much effort. He didn't want to Fall. He just wanted to be elsewhere for awhile.
Awhile... Just turned out to be a pretty long while.
And he knew what everyone probably thought of him. He was a coward, he was worse than a blasphemy, blady, blady, blah. He didn't actually care, except for when he did, but those moments were few and far between and, anyway, he had a much better gig now (being a Trickster was awesome) and having that gig meant that he didn't have to deal with his family killing each other and breaking his heart. He'd rather be hated by the whole lot for hiding and refusing to watch the insanity continue, then loved because he chose to go against one brother.
"You're too much of a coward to stand up to your family."
And what did some cocky, shit-for-brains mortal like Dean Winchester really know about it?
... A lot more than Gabriel was really comfortable with, honestly.
